Wednesday 10 January 2018

الانتقال المتوسط في و أوراكل - sql


المتوسط ​​المتداول مع الوظائف التحليلية أوراكل هذا المثال الصغير سوف تظهر كيفية استخدام أوراكلس وظائف تحليلية للحصول على المتوسط ​​المتداول. أولا عليك إنشاء وتحميل الجدول الذي يحتوي على كل شهر تيمبراتيور المتوسط ​​في ادنبره في السنوات 1764-1820. النص البرمجي للقيام بذلك يمكن العثور عليها هنا. بعد ملء هذا الجدول، استخدم هذه العبارة للعثور على متوسط ​​درجة الحرارة خلال آخر 12 شهرا لكل شهر في مجموعة النتائج: النتيجة (مختصرة) هي: العمودان الثاني والثالث هما الشهر والسنة. العمود الأول هو متوسط ​​درجة الحرارة لهذا الشهر العمود الأخير هو متوسط ​​متوسط ​​درجات الحرارة الحالية والأخيرة 11 شهرا. المتوسط ​​المتحرك في T-سكل حساب شائع في تحليل الاتجاه هو المتوسط ​​المتحرك (أو المتداول). المتوسط ​​المتحرك هو متوسط ​​الصفوف العشرة الأخيرة، على سبيل المثال. ويظهر المتوسط ​​المتحرك منحنى أكثر سلاسة من القيم الفعلية، أكثر من ذلك مع فترة أطول للمتوسط ​​المتحرك، مما يجعله أداة جيدة لتحليل الاتجاهات. ستظهر مشاركة المدونة هذه كيفية حساب المتوسط ​​المتحرك في T-سكل. سيتم استخدام أساليب مختلفة اعتمادا على إصدار سكل سيرفر. يوضح الرسم البياني أدناه تأثير التمهيد (الخط الأحمر) مع المتوسط ​​المتحرك ل 200 يوم. أسعار الأسهم هي الخط الأزرق. ومن الواضح أن الاتجاه طويل الأجل مرئي. T-سكل موفينغ أفيرغاد 200 يوم تتطلب المظاهرة أدناه قاعدة بيانات تادب التي يمكن إنشاؤها باستخدام البرنامج النصي الموجود هنا. في المثال التالي، سنحسب متوسطا متحركا خلال آخر 20 يوما. اعتمادا على إصدار سكل سيرفر، سيكون هناك طريقة مختلفة للقيام الحساب. وكما سنرى لاحقا، فإن الإصدارات الأحدث من سكل سيرفر لديها وظائف تمكن حساب أكثر فعالية. سكل سيرفر 2012 والإصدارات الأحدث معدل الانتقال هذا الإصدار الاستفادة من وظيفة إطار تجميع. ما الجديد في سكل 2012 هو إمكانية تقييد حجم النافذة عن طريق تحديد عدد الصفوف التي تسبق النافذة يجب أن تحتوي على: الصفوف السابقة هو 19، لأننا سوف تشمل الصف الحالي وكذلك في الحساب. كما ترون، حساب المتوسط ​​المتحرك في سكل سيرفر 2012 بسيط جدا. يوضح الشكل أدناه مبدأ النافذة. يتم وضع علامة الصف الحالي باللون الأصفر. يتم وضع علامة على الإطار مع خلفية زرقاء. المتوسط ​​المتحرك هو ببساطة متوسط ​​كوتكلوس في الخطوط الزرقاء: T-سكل يتحرك متوسط ​​النافذة. نتائج الحسابات في الإصدارات القديمة من سكل سيرفر هي نفسها، حتى أنها لن تظهر مرة أخرى. سكل سيرفر 2005 8211 2008R2 موفينغ أفيراج يستخدم هذا الإصدار تعبير جدول شائع. كت هو المرجع المشار إليه للحصول على آخر 20 صف لكل صف: موفينغ أفيراج قبل سكل سيرفر 2005 إصدار ما قبل 2005 سوف تستخدم الانضمام الخارجي الأيسر إلى نفس الجدول للحصول على آخر 20 الصفوف. يمكن أن يقال الجدول الخارجي لاحتواء النافذة التي نريد حساب متوسط ​​على: مقارنة الأداء إذا قمنا بتشغيل ثلاث طرق مختلفة في وقت واحد والتحقق من خطة التنفيذ الناتجة، وهناك فرق كبير في الأداء بين الأساليب: كومباريسيون من ثلاثة أساليب مختلفة لحساب المتوسط ​​المتحرك كما ترون، تحسينات وظيفة النافذة في سكل 2012 يجعل فرقا كبيرا في الأداء. وكما ذكر في بداية هذا المنصب، تستخدم المتوسطات المتحركة كأداة لتوضيح الاتجاهات. وهناك نهج مشترك هو الجمع بين المتوسطات المتحركة لأطوال مختلفة، من أجل اكتشاف التغيرات في الاتجاهات القصيرة والمتوسطة والطويلة الأجل على التوالي. ومما له أهمية خاصة عبور خطوط الاتجاه. فعلى سبيل المثال، عندما يتحرك الاتجاه القصير على الاتجاه الطويل أو المتوسط، يمكن تفسير ذلك على أنه إشارة شراء في التحليل الفني. وعندما يتحرك الاتجاه القصير تحت خط اتجاه أطول، يمكن تفسير ذلك على أنه إشارة بيع. ويبين الرسم البياني أدناه اقتباسات، MA20، MA50 و MA200. T - سكل MA20، Ma50، MA200 شراء وبيع الإشارات. هذا بلوق وظيفة جزء من سلسلة حول التحليل الفني، تا، في سكل سيرفر. راجع المشاركات الأخرى هنا. نشرت بواسطة توماس لينديف ترى هذه الرسالة، المتصفح الخاص بك إما تعطيل أو لا يدعم جافا سكريبت. لاستخدام الميزات الكاملة لنظام المساعدة هذا، مثل البحث، يجب تمكين دعم جافا سكريبت للمتصفح. المتوسطات المتحركة المرجح مع المتوسطات المتحركة البسيطة، يتم إعطاء قيمة كل قيمة في كوتويندوكوت التي يتم فيها الحساب أهمية أو وزن متساوي. وكثيرا ما يكون الأمر كذلك، لا سيما في تحليل بيانات الأسعار المالية، أنه ينبغي للبيانات الأكثر ترتيبا زمنيا أن تحمل وزنا أكبر. في هذه الحالات، غالبا ما يكون متوسط ​​المتوسط ​​المتحرك (أو المتوسط ​​المتحرك الأسي - انظر الموضوع التالي) مفضلا. ضع في الاعتبار نفس جدول قيم بيانات المبيعات لمدة اثني عشر شهرا: لحساب المتوسط ​​المتحرك المرجح: احسب عدد الفترات الزمنية للبيانات التي تشارك في حساب المتوسط ​​المتحرك (أي حجم الحساب كويندوكوت). إذا قيل أن نافذة الحساب هي n، فإن قيمة البيانات الأحدث في النافذة تضرب في n، الأحدث التالية مضروبة في n-1، والقيمة السابقة لتلك المضروبة في n-2 وهكذا على جميع القيم فى الشباك. قسم مجموع كل القيم المضروبة بمجموع الأوزان لإعطاء المتوسط ​​المتحرك المرجح خلال تلك النافذة. ضع قيمة المتوسط ​​المتحرك المرجح في عمود جديد وفقا لمتوسطات المواقع اللاحقة الموضحة أعلاه. ولتوضيح هذه الخطوات، ضع في اعتبارك ما إذا كان متوسط ​​المبيعات الموزون المرجح لمدة 3 أشهر في ديسمبر مطلوب (باستخدام الجدول أعلاه لقيم المبيعات). يعني المصطلح كوت 3-مونثكوت أن حساب كوتيندوكوت هو 3، ولذلك يجب أن تكون خوارزمية حساب المتوسط ​​المرجح للحالة لهذه الحالة: أو إذا تم تقييم متوسط ​​متحرك مرجح لمدة 3 أشهر على كامل النطاق الأصلي للبيانات، فإن النتائج ستكون : المتوسط ​​المتحرك لمدة 3 أشهر

No comments:

Post a Comment